We are currently supporting our Client – a well-established, international company within the industrial sector, with a Shared Service Center located in the Silesia region (Katowice area) – in hiring for the position of Technical Accounting Lead (US GAAP) – Group Level.

In this position, you will become part of an international finance team and will have a direct impact on shaping the Group’s accounting policies.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Leading and continuously developing the Group Accounting Manual under US GAAP, ensuring consistency and practical application across the organization,
  • Translating US GAAP requirements into accounting policies and supporting their implementation across entities and countries,
  • Preparing technical accounting memos for complex and non-standard transactions,
  • Acting as the key US GAAP expert within the Group, supporting finance teams and driving best practices,
  • Monitoring updates in accounting standards and regulations and assessing their impact on the organization,
  • Supporting the preparation of quarterly and annual financial reporting for a NASDAQ-listed company,
  • Driving improvements and simplifications in accounting policies and financial processes,
  • Supporting external audits and engaging in technical discussions with auditors,
  • Delivering US GAAP training to finance teams across the international structure,
  • Supporting and enhancing the internal control environment (SOX), including design and testing of controls.
